Capercaillie Wines

4 Londons Road, Lovedale NSW 2325
Capercaillie Wines was established in the Hunter Valley by Alasdair Sutherland in late 1995 when he built a small modern winery on an excellent 20 year old vineyard. Alasdair was a Scot, his heritage is reflected in the very name 'Capercaillie'. It is the Gaelic name given to the black woodlands grouse, native to the pine forests of Scotland. In the 20 plus years since the winery was established, Capercaillie has built a firm customer base in domestic and export markets and has gained a reputation as a quality producer with many award winning wines. To enhance the already extensive range of individual Hunter Valley wines, Capercaillie has chosen select parcels of grapes from other proven regions of Australia, creating exciting multi-area blends which highlight climatic and varietal differences. Maitland Railway Museum Logo and Images

Maitland Railway Museum

Mount Dee Road and Junction Street, Telarah NSW 2320
South Maitland Railways attracts growing interest for its heritage significance, in essence a perfectly preserved Victorian railway, seemingly immune to the new electronic age. It was the last railway in Australia engaged in the complete restoration and operation of steam locomotives for commercial purposes. The Maitland Rail Museum has been formed to preserve, restore and display, materials and records that interpret the part played by the South Maitland Railways in the settlement and transformation of the Maitland -Cessnock region to become one of the most important coal producing areas in the World of the mid 20th century. The museum itself has interpretive displays as well equipment, tools and other artefacts used by the railway. ...
Lovedale Logo and Images

Lovedale

41967 - Lovedale NSW 2325
The Hunter Valley town of Lovedale is a community of boutique wineries, quality guesthouses and homestay accommodation, fine restaurants, unique galleries, and recreational activities such as golf, hot air ballooning, horse riding and wine tours. The history of Lovedale as a major wine-producing area dates back to the early 1800s when local wheat and general produce farmers turned to grape growing. The name Lovedale combines the name of one of these early families, the Loves, with memories of the hills and dales of Yorkshire. Lovedale hosts a number of events throughout the year including the famous Lovedale Long Lunch in May. The surrounding wineries also host concerts, festivals and classes....

Richmond Vale Railway Museum Logo and Images

Richmond Vale Railway Museum

262 Leggetts Drive, Kurri Kurri NSW 2327
The Richmond Vale Railway Museum is a volunteer non-profit organisation, formed in 1979 with the aim of preserving the Railway and Mining Heritage of J and A Brown and the Hunter Valley. The museum is located in the old Richmond Main Colliery site, four kilometres south of Kurri Kurri in the Hunter Valley, New South Wales. The museum runs trains on the first three Sundays of each month and each Sunday during school holidays. Other attractions include a mining museum, mining and rail exhibits outdoors, shady picnic areas, canteen, and souvenir shop. The museum also offers mid week tours and special night time events. Steam is the main power but can be substituted without notice with diesels (due to total fire ban days or operational issues). ...

Maitland Jewish Cemetery Logo and Images

Maitland Jewish Cemetery

Road, Louth Park NSW 2320
From 1846 to 1934 this site operated as the burial ground for Maitland's Jewish population. After decades of disrepair the cemetery is now maintained by Maitland City Council. There are 44 plots and up to 18 headstones remaining. Each headstone contains inscriptions in Roman and Hebrew letters. Entry is accessible on foot from Louth Park Road. ...
